Sir Cornelius Vermuyden Summary
78 words, approx. 1 pages 1595?-1683 Dutch-born English engineer responsible for a number of drainage and land reclamation projects. Vermuyden went to England in 1621 (he later became a naturalized citizen) to repair the Thames embankments. In 1626, he received a commission...
